"""Persistent FUT profile store for the FIFA 17 offline backend (OpenFUT). A single JSON file holds the user's save: coins/points, owned club items, squads, and record. Loaded once, saved on every mutation. This is the "user + saved files" layer; packs and the starter grant build on it. (Later this gets ported into openfut-core's SQLite backend behind a FIFA-17 bridge; JSON keeps iteration fast while we nail the wire format.) Item shape mirrors what /club and /squad already serve (fut_seed.player_item): resourceId/assetId + attrs; identity (name/photo/club/nation) resolves locally in FIFA from dbdata.dll on the club-search/add path (see docs/CARD_SYSTEM.md).
